Пример #1
0
        public DTO.AccountDTO Create(DTO.AccountDTO dto)
        {
            var model = base.Create <AccountDTO, Account>(dto
                                                          , _IAccountRepository
                                                          , dtoAction => {});

            return(model);
        }
        private void textBox_Search_KeyDown(object sender, KeyEventArgs e)
        {
            if (e.KeyCode == Keys.Enter)
            {
                if (label_Error_Search.Visible == true && label_Error_Search.Text == "Tài khoản chỉ gồm chữ và số!")
                {
                    return;
                }

                DTO.AccountDTO userTarget = AccountBUS.Instance.GetAccountByUserName(textBox_Search.Text);

                if (userTarget != null)
                {
                    byte[] byteArrayIn = AccountBUS.Instance.LoadImage(userTarget.ID);

                    using (var ms = new MemoryStream(byteArrayIn)) {
                        pictureBox_UserPic.Image = Image.FromStream(ms);
                    }

                    if (userTarget.ID == father.LoginAccount.ID)
                    {
                        label_Search_Name.Text = "Là bạn đó ahihi ^^";
                    }
                    else
                    {
                        label_Search_Name.Text = "Name: " + userTarget.DisplayName;
                    }

                    label_Search_Name.TextAlign = ContentAlignment.MiddleCenter;
                    label_Search_Name.Visible   = true;
                    pictureBox_UserPic.Visible  = true;
                }
                else
                {
                    label_Error_Search.Text    = "Tài khoản không tồn tại!";
                    label_Error_Search.Visible = true;
                }
            }
        }